In Prescott, a family is dealing with a triple threat of very rare Duchenne Muscular Dystrophy. Conner, Kian, and Finnegan McVey have all been stricken with the disease, which, according to research, is a progressive form of muscular dystrophy, which causes loss of muscle function and carries a 100% mortality rate. Prescott resident Tara McNiff reports that a fundraiser for the McVeys has been planned.
The goal is $100,000 and there is an event coming up.
